Francisca is a girl's name of Italian origin meaning “Free one, from France (variant of Francesca).” It has 3 syllables, giving it an elegant, melodic rhythm. Common nicknames include Fra. Francisca is a moderately popular name for girls, with a popularity score of 67 out of 100 — familiar without being overused.
